Thin white lines along one or more edges after the job is trimmed.

Cutting is mechanical and mechanical things have tolerance. A guillotine trimming a stack of sheets will wander by a fraction of a millimetre, and every sheet in that stack moves slightly differently.
If your background stops exactly at the trim line, any drift toward the inside of the sheet exposes the unprinted paper underneath. The result is a thin white sliver along one edge, usually not on every copy, which is what makes it so annoying to argue about afterwards.
Bleed is the fix: extend the artwork past the trim line, normally by 3mm, so that wherever the blade lands it is still cutting through your design.
Bleed protects against cutting short. The safe zone protects against cutting long. Keep text and anything else that must not be clipped at least 3mm to 5mm inside the trim line.
Together they mean the blade has somewhere to be wrong in both directions without the result looking wrong.
Most often the artwork was designed at exactly the finished size. That is the intuitive thing to do, and it is correct for a screen. It is also the single most common reason print files have to go back to the customer.
Files exported from design tools aimed at social media, or from office software, essentially never carry bleed, because those formats have no concept of trimming.
